Percy-en-Normandie
Percy-en-Normandie (French pronunciation: [pɛʁsi ɑ̃ nɔʁmɑ̃di], literally Percy in Normandy) is a commune in the department of Manche, northwestern France. The municipality was established on 1 January 2016 by merger of the former communes of Percy and Le Chefresne.[2]
